Appreciate Coaching.: A Positive Model for Change

In this interactive session, you will experience firsthand an innovative coaching model based on the highly successful Appreciative Inquiry change process used in organizations worldwide. This coaching approach is a new application of the four stages of Appreciative Inquiry to personal and professional development within individual coaching relationships. The appreciative stages of Discovery, Dream, Design, and Destiny move coaching clients from vision to action based on the principles of positive psychology and other holistic methodologies. In appreciative exchanges, participants practice four key steps in the Discovery Stage to focus on their positive experiences, strengths, and successes and to apply learnings to their desired futures (goals). Appreciative language and inquiry are key learnings in this session. The Appreciative Coaching model is grounded in a two-year research and writing project which has culminated in a forthcoming book.
